HONG KONG: Hong Kong said on Friday it will not receive any supplies of AstraZeneca's COVID-19 vaccine this year amid mounting safety concerns over the vaccine.

Health Secretary Sophia Chan, speaking at a meeting at the city's Legislative Council, also said the global financial centre has a sufficient supply of vaccines right now.
